A humane society claims that less than 37% of U.S. households own a dog. In a random sample of

390 U.S. households,153 say they own a dog. At =0.03, is there enough evidence to support the society's claim?

(a) Write the claim mathematically and identify

H0

and

(b) Find the critical value(s) and identify the rejection region(s). (c) Find the standardized test statistic. (d) Decide whether to reject or fail to reject the nullhypothesis, and (e) interpret the decision in the context of the original claim.

Explanation / Answer

(Q1)(1) Ho: p=0.37 (i.e. null hypothesis)

Ha: p<0.37 (i.e. alternative hypothesis)

-----------------------------------------------------------------------------------------------------------------

(2) It is a one-tailed test.

Given a=0.03, the critical value is Z(0.03)=-1.8808 (from standard normal table)

So rejection region is if Z<-1.8808, we reject the null hypothesis)

-----------------------------------------------------------------------------------------------------------------

(3)the standardized test statistic is

Z=(phat-p)/sqrt(p*(1-p)/n)

=(153/390-0.37)/sqrt(0.37*(1-0.37)/390)

=0.0223/0.0244

=0.9139
-----------------------------------------------------------------------------------------------------------------

(4) Since Z=0.9139 is larger than -1.8808, we fail reject the null hypothesis

--------------------------------------------------------------------------------------------
(5) So we can not conclude that less than 37% of U.S. households own a dog
